Output 21851424a32cf46be17f03722f8f7e5c68ba981a75c851123f3da4d3144d4c19:0

value
309607679
script pubkey
OP_0 OP_PUSHBYTES_20 05ff5c567c3c367316f85f287023f471c1e962ef
address
ltc1qqhl4c4nu8sm8x9hctu58qgl5w8q7jch0ezcn0n
transaction
21851424a32cf46be17f03722f8f7e5c68ba981a75c851123f3da4d3144d4c19
spent
true